probably you have more success with this:

  <use xlink:href='#scotts road2' altname='scotts road'
    style='fill:url(#MyGradient)' stroke='rgb(252,233,3)'
stroke-width='3.5'/>

some elements dont have a fill-attribute.

> Hi all,
>
> Is there a way to integrate the <use> element with the <linearGradient>
> My SVG codes are as follows:
>
>
> <svg width='600' height='600' viewBox='0 0 230 230' xml:space='preserve'
> version='1.1'
> xmlns='http://www.w3.org/2000/svg'
> xmlns:xlink='http://www.w3.org/1999/xlink'
> xmlns:ev='http://www.w3.org/2001/xml-events'>
> <rect width='230' height='190' fill='rgb(203,203,228)' stroke-width='0' />
>
> <defs>
> <clipPath id='clip1'>
> <path d='M 0 0 L 0 300 L 300 300 L 300 0 Z' />
> </clipPath>
> </defs>
>
>
> <defs>
> <path id='scotts road2' altname='scotts road' d='
> M3.4545454545454546,32.20000000000002
> L21.636363636363637,56.80000000000001
> L53.0,99.70000000000002
> L72.54545454545455,125.8
> L72.54545454545455,125.8  ' clip-path='url(#clip1)' />
>
> </defs>
>
> <defs>
>       <linearGradient id="MyGradient">
>         <stop offset="5%" stop-color="#F60" />
>         <stop offset="95%" stop-color="#FF6" />
>       </linearGradient>
>     </defs>
>
>
> <use xlink:href='#scotts road2' altname='scotts road' fill='none'
> stroke='rgb(252,233,3)' stroke-width='3.5'/>
>
>
> </svg>
>
>
> i tried to ammend the last portion of the svg text as follows:
>
> <use xlink:href='#scotts road2' altname='scotts road'
> fill='url(#MyGradient)' stroke='rgb(252,233,3)' stroke-width='3.5'/>
>
>
> but it didnt render the path element with the gradient effect i need.
Please
> kindly advise, thanks.
